1960 Morris Mini Minor Mk1 – Rotisserie Restored, Heritage-Certified, Period Upgrades
This 1960 Morris Mini Minor is a left-hand-drive Mk1 example built for the North American market and treated to a comprehensive rotisserie restoration approximately five years ago. Finished in its factory-original color, this Mini retains its rare “white roof delete” paint scheme and comes with a British Motor Industry Heritage Trust certificate verifying its original engine and colors. Currently showing just 21,000 miles, this example blends subtle performance upgrades with a nearly stock outward appearance and remains unusually correct for an early Mini.
During the restoration, the body was stripped and refinished to a high standard in the original single-tone exterior color. The car maintains its factory hubcaps, brightwork, and full original-style interior, contributing to a highly authentic presentation. The restoration is described as excellent both mechanically and cosmetically, with great care taken to retain period-correct features.
Under the hood, the factory engine has been enhanced with twin Dell’Orto carburetors, while drivability has been improved with front disc brakes and a coil spring suspension upgrade—subtle changes aimed at preserving the original Mini’s charm while offering better modern usability.
The cabin features the original-style upholstery and trim, correct switchgear, and an unmodified dash. The car rides on factory-style steel wheels with chrome hubcaps, maintaining the Mk1’s unmistakable minimalist aesthetic.
This example stands out as a well-restored early Mini Minor that balances tasteful upgrades with a stock visual identity—something rarely found on surviving Mk1 cars.
